Sadba

Sadba is a village located in Tarana tehsil of Ujjain district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 7km away from sub-district headquarter Tarana (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Ujjain. As per 2009 stats, Mundli is the gram panchayat of Sadba village.

About Sadba

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sadba is 471790. The village spans a total geographical area of 269.6 hectares. Tarana is nearest town to Sadba village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 7km away.

Population of Sadba

Below is a concise population overview of Sadba as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 820 426 394
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 99 52 47
Scheduled Castes (SC) 186 96 90
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 531 321 210
Illiterate Population 289 105 184

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Sadba village:

  • The total population of Sadba village is around 820, including approximately 426 males and 394 females, with a sex ratio of 924 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 99 children aged 0–6 years in Sadba village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Sadba village has 186 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Sadba village is about 64.76%, with male literacy at 75.35% and female literacy at 53.30%.
  • There are around 162 households in Sadba village.

Connectivity of Sadba

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sadba. As per the 2011 stats, Sadba had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
